Back in the early 90s ONG (Oklahoma Natural Gas) put on a big pitch to my city to convert the fleet to use their product. They supplied us with a entire kit to convert one of our Patrol Cars over and the mechanic to do it. Stock 350 Chevy Police Package with about 20000 miles. I was tasked with doing the testing since I was the Departments driving instructor. There was a toggle switch mounted on the radio stack that allowed me to switch back and forth between natural gas and gasoline. I took baseline readings on gasoline from dead stop to 80mph at full throttle letting the transmission shift on its own. Then switched to natural gas and duplicated the test. The difference was dramatic. Natural gas was like driving a 60s VW while gasoline was as it always had been. I also tested starting out from 0 and accelerating to 60 on natural gas then flipping the switch to gasoline while holding the accelerator to the floor. It was like hitting passing gear. I wrote up my findings and presented them to the Chief. The next day the system was removed from the patrol car and ONG was sent packing. I believe the system was used on a few of the public works trucks but never mentioned again for police cars.

Martin, very good summary of CNG vehicles with 8:1 or 8.5:1 engines.

Back in the '90s I was one of 3 folks on our company's (Arkla Gas at the time) task force for CNG. With both state and Federal tax incentives the cost of CNG conversions wasn't bad. Gasoline was around $1.25 gallon and NG was in the $4 to $5 per MCF range. The GGE (gasoline gallon equivalent) is 7.8 gallons gas per MCF of NG. So, the CNG equivalency cost was about $0.60 per gallon.

With fuel cost halved, the payback on the conversion cost was fairly quick for most. Oil changes could be extended (many times) and emissions were improved.

CNG has a octane rating of 130. You really need a compression ratio of around 12:1 for best performance. My company car was a Chrysler Concorde with the optional 10.5 compression 3.5 engine. It was pretty happy with CNG. As you mentioned, most vehicles with the standard 8.5 cr engines of the day were not so happy.

Fleet owners were pleased with the reduced fuel cost and didn't have any problem with extended oil changes and reduced damage from kid drivers abusing equipment. If they invested in a yard slow fill system, the drivers saved time on fueling. Just get in their truck/van and go.

One of the best things about my CNG car was I had a home fuel station, meaning I'd plug it in at night and next morning it was full of fuel. I'd go for many weeks and never need to take time to stop at a gas station. Then it'd only be when on the road and no public fast fill CNG stations were available. If no CNG, then just flip a switch for gasoline.

My observations were if a fleet driver didn't like the idea of change and CNG, he wasn't going to be happy. If he couldn't find a problem he'd cause one. Many folks liked it, some didn't.
